Wildwood, NJ. - DetoxificationIndividuals who are physically reliant to drugs or alcohol and want help will initially go through detoxification before getting other treatment services in drug rehab. Detox is basically the procedure of the drug being eliminated from one's system, which is frequently uncomfortable and may hold risks if not carried out in a setting which can provide appropriate support and medical intervention as necessary. Detox services are offered at either a professional drug or alcohol detox facility or a drug rehabilitation facility which can properly oversee and provide medical supervision for persons who are just coming off of drugs. Detoxification services frequently include insuring the client is as relaxed as possible while detoxing and going through drug or alcohol withdrawal, providing proper nutrition and ensuring the particular person is getting proper rest, and supplying supplements and medicine as required to make the detoxification process as smooth and safe as possible. The particular person in detox will sometimes be encouraged to take part in some form of physical activity such as walking, yoga, etc. At a drug detox facility or drug rehabilitation facility which can offer detoxification services, the person will have detox staff at their disposal around the clock to make certain that any issues are handled as rapidly and safely as possible.
